Sebastian Caillat didn’t know how fascinating the dental industry could be until he sat next to a dentist on an Amtrak ride from college in New York City to his childhood home in Washington, D.C., in 2023. They spent the ride discussing the dentist’s efforts to self-fund his own practice. Caillat was surprised to learn the extraordinary cost of dental technology equipment – but also how intercity rail travel can foster spontaneous connections. That anecdote underscores a broader narrative: Amtrak is smashing ridership records, fueled by growing interest in rail travel. Despite this momentum, the U.S. rail system has a dedicated customer base but remains a niche option for most this summer. The 2026 World Cup, set to be co-hosted by the United States, Canada, and Mexico, could drastically increase travel demand. Amtrak’s Northeast Corridor, which connects major host cities like New York, Philadelphia, and Washington, D.C., may see a significant rise in passengers. However, infrastructure constraints and limited high-speed service raise concerns about whether Amtrak can effectively scale to accommodate the influx of international visitors and domestic travelers. Key takeaways from the current situation include Amtrak’s recent ridership milestones, which suggest growing consumer interest in rail as an alternative to air and road travel. The potential World Cup crowds could strain a system that already operates near capacity on popular routes. Market observations indicate that Amtrak has not yet announced major capacity expansions or high-speed rail upgrades timed for the 2026 event. Sector implications point to the need for significant investment in rail infrastructure. The U.S. rail system lags behind its European and Asian counterparts in speed and frequency. If Amtrak fails to meet potential World Cup demand, it could impact traveler satisfaction and future adoption of rail. Conversely, successfully handling the event might boost long-term ridership trends and encourage further public and private investment in rail. Companies involved in rail infrastructure, equipment, and logistics could see increased demand if Amtrak accelerates its modernization plans. However, caution is warranted: any delays or failures in scalability may lead to negative sentiment around rail transportation stocks. Broader perspective suggests that the World Cup could serve as a catalyst for a more robust U.S. rail network. If Amtrak leverages the event to secure funding and expand capacity, it may transform from a niche option into a more competitive mode of intercity travel. Nevertheless, the timeline is tight, and the outcome will likely depend on policy decisions and public-private partnerships.
